A relief that they finally get a lead and manage to keep it. Watching them this season though I stil thought they could blow it with 10minites to go. Having Guy back in the team is good news, his tackling is a big bonus...he seems to have a 10' wing span at times.

They did the basics right this match, apart from a slight 3 penalty wobble which gifted KR their try. I've just seen the stats and they completed their first 8 sets which is the best game they've had this season. Gigot had a decent match too, which tends to make a big difference.
